International Mother Language Day (IMLD) is a worldwide annual observance held on 21 February. First announced by UNESCO on 17 November 1999, it was formally recognized by the United Nations General Assembly in its resolution establishing 2008 as the International Year of Languages.


On February 21, 1952 students Rafiq, Jabbar, Salam, Borkot and so on died during a protest at the University of Dhaka.
